Bookkeeping

Accounting for Marketing Agencies: All You Need to Know

accounting for marketing agency

For example, if your agency works on retainer-based billing, accrual accounting may be a better fit. Cash accounting is the simplest method and records revenue and expenses when money is physically received or paid out. This method is often used by small businesses with straightforward accounting needs.

If you’re in the marketing agency industry, you must build the right accounting platform to create a great brand. A Marketing agency relies on providing the services they sell but needs to be more disciplined in managing its accounts, budgets, and cash flow. There are many accounting software options available, each with their own features and benefits. When choosing a software, consider factors such as cost, ease of use, and integration with other software your business may use.

Create an escalation process flow

This website is using a security service to protect itself from online attacks. There are several actions that could trigger this block including submitting a certain word or phrase, a SQL command or malformed data. Paul is co-founder and CEO of Literal Humans, delivering high-quality accounting for marketing agency growth strategies for tech-for-good startups and nonprofits. We don’t believe in one-size-fits-all solutions and offer custom integrations that do exactly what you need. Fusion CPA can also train your team to use new software if you’ve outgrown your current platform.

  • The very first thing you should do is review your company’s information within the accounting settings menu.
  • This blog article is not intended to be the rendering of legal, accounting, tax advice, or other professional services.
  • No matter how big or small your agency is, in this article I’ll show you the steps for building a financial infrastructure that positions your agency for growth.
  • Additionally, regularly categorizing transactions and reconciling accounts can help you identify areas where you may be overspending or can cut costs.
  • By incorporating sound accounting practices into daily operations, marketing agencies can ensure transparency, compliance, and strategic decision-making based on reliable financial data.
  • Accounting is required in all areas of a marketing agency – advertising, branding, and creating financial statements.

Still, regardless of the bookkeeping and accounting system they use, every marketing agency needs to keep accurate records and track finances effectively to build a stable and profitable company. By employing the tips and best practices discussed above, digital marketing agencies can position themselves for growth and success by leveraging the power of proper bookkeeping practices. Every digital marketing agency should have a proper bookkeeping system in place to manage their preferred cash flow, whether that’s cash and accrual accounting, single-entry, or double-entry bookkeeping. This becomes critical when clients can come from various sectors, such as healthcare and finance, and may have different payment practices or requirements that can make your accounts receivable complicated.

Are You in Need of Accounting Services? Marshall Jones Can Help!

Freshbooks is popular with service-based businesses, including marketing agencies. If your agency uses project accounting, it can allocate the invoice to a client project to assess the project’s profitability in conjunction with other project costs. Not matching expenses and revenues to the same month causes June to look like a bad month, which wasn’t actually the case since the agency completed a large and successful project. Accounting software also has a bank reconciliation feature that, when used on a regular basis, keeps account balances in the accounting software in sync with actual bank account balances. To benefit from project-based accounting, your agency should first implement best practices specific to agencies.

accounting for marketing agency

It also includes hedging against fluctuations in interest rates and managing the maturity gap between assets and liabilities. “I learned so much that summer in both the SEO field as well as digital marketing overall and how different channels can affect each other and how to drive the most success for clients in each,” she recalls. We offer full-service, turnkey local SEO services that put your firm in a place where potential clients can easily find you. We manage Google My Business, Bing Places, Yelp, and more than 100 directory listings across the internet. We make sure that your locations, phone number, and website are easily found by nearby people that are looking for your services. We provide outsourced accounting services to clients in the western region and beyond.

Payroll Management

By applying these tips, you can improve your agency’s cash flow and ensure that you have enough capital to operate your business. To further amplify efficiency in accounting workflows for a marketing agency, it’s crucial to streamline processes and eliminate manual tasks wherever possible. The use of technology solutions like QuickBooks Online or Xero can further enhance efficiency in accounting tasks by automating processes such as expense tracking, invoice creation, and financial reporting. Investment in financial management is crucial for small business owners to ensure success and attract more customers.

Larger agencies should maintain more timely financial records because there are more opportunities for issues to arise. First, you should decide whether your agency will maintain its books under the cash or accrual method of accounting. On the other hand, if you plan on invoicing through your accounting software, then you should develop the client list in your accounting software with as much information as needed to prepare the invoices. If your client data lives in a CRM or project-management software, which you also use for invoicing, then you don’t need to duplicate data between the two systems.

How to Create a Bookkeeping System for Your Marketing Agency

Utilizing tax services tailored for marketing agencies offers several benefits. These professionals can help optimize tax planning by identifying deductions specific to the agency’s operations. Keep track of all expenses, invoices, and receipts, as they can be used for tax purposes or audited by the bank when applying for loans. Moreover, it is advisable to keep separate records for different projects to better understand how much time and resources are allocated to each project. Part of the Zoho suite of business tools, Zoho Books provides solid accounting features, including project-based accounting, time tracking, and a client portal where clients can view and pay their invoices. Your accounting system should facilitate both the tracking of billable expenses and the invoicing of those expenses back to clients.

  • It provides comprehensive project accounting features, financial reporting, and integrations with other systems.
  • Familiarize yourself with how project-based accounting works once you enable the feature.
  • But because marketing agencies tend to rely on freelancers, temporary staff and outside talent on a project-by-project, campaign-by-campaign basis, it often makes sense for them to outsource completely.
  • This information includes the tax ID, addresses, contact information, accounting method, and other information.
  • By frequently reconciling your agency’s accounts, you’ll catch small errors as they happen and prevent larger ones later on.
  • The right bookkeeping system or accounting for digital marketing agencies largely depends on factors like their size, industry, and accounting preferences.

It’s also important to stay up-to-date on changes to tax laws and regulations that may affect your agency. Tax laws can change frequently, and it’s important to be aware of any changes that may impact your tax planning strategies. Consider working with a tax professional who can help you stay informed and make any necessary adjustments to your tax planning strategy.

Добавить комментарий

Ваш адрес email не будет опубликован. Обязательные поля помечены *